Key Facts on Nvidia and Data Center Spending
Nvidia (NASDAQ: NVDA) dominates the global data center GPU market with a 92% market share. The company is projected to capture about 58% of the infrastructure spending for data centers, which is expected to total between $3 trillion and $4 trillion by 2030. Major clients, including Microsoft, Meta Platforms, Alphabet, and Amazon, are expected to spend approximately $454 billion on capital expenditures in 2026, a 26% increase from previous years.
Nvidia’s data center revenue reached $115 billion for fiscal 2025, indicating it comprised roughly 25% of the global data center spending of $455 billion in 2024. If spending reaches the low estimate of $3 trillion by 2030, Nvidia’s data center revenue could potentially grow to $750 billion annually, representing an increase of 552% within five years.
The company’s current market capitalization is around $4.4 trillion, with a forward price-to-sales ratio of 21. If Nvidia achieves projected revenues, its stock price could rise 263% to $663 per share, pushing its market cap to $16.2 trillion.
